Highly Sensitive Colorimetric Assay for Determining Fe3+ Based on Gold Nanoparticles Conjugated with Glycol Chitosan

Figure 2

(a) Photographic color images, (b) UV-Vis absorption spectra, and (c) absorption ratios (A700/A510) of GC-AuNPs with 90 μM Fe3+ and 900 μM metal cations (Fe2+, Ba2+, Mn2+, Ga3+, Ti4+, Al3+, Mg2+, K+, Ag+, Ge4+, Cr3+, Cu2+, Li+, As3+, Co2+, Sn2+, Na+, Pb2+, Hg2+, Ni2+, and Zn2+ ions) at pH 6, 70°C, and 300 mM NaCl concentration. (d) Absorption ratios (A700/A510) of GC-AuNPs with 900 μM metal cations (Fe3+, Fe2+, Ba2+, Mn2+, Ga3+, Ti4+, Al3+, Mg2+, K+, Ag+, Ge4+, Cr3+, Cu2+, Li+, As3+, Co2+, Sn2+, Na+, Pb2+, Hg2+, Ni2+, and Zn2+ ions) in the presence and absence of 90 μM Fe3+.
